Conquering Fear and Expanding the Comfort Zone: A Transformative Approach

Fear, a fundamental human emotion rooted in the amygdala’s survival mechanisms, often acts as a significant barrier to personal and professional growth. This article explores a comprehensive framework for overcoming fear and expanding one’s comfort zone, drawing upon established psychological theories and practical strategies. We will define key concepts to enhance understanding and application.

The concept of the comfort zone refers to the range of activities and experiences within which an individual feels safe and secure. Conversely, the fear response is a complex physiological and psychological reaction triggered by perceived threats, influencing behavior through fight-or-flight mechanisms. Self-efficacy, as described by Bandura’s Social Cognitive Theory, plays a crucial role; it represents an individual’s belief in their capacity to succeed in specific situations. Finally, the concept of cognitive reframing involves challenging and restructuring negative or irrational thought patterns, a key element in managing anxiety.

  1. Conduct a Fear Assessment: Begin with a thorough self-assessment of your fears. Employ techniques like journaling or mindful reflection to identify specific anxieties and their associated triggers. This process aligns with the initial stages of Exposure Therapy, facilitating a gradual confrontation with feared stimuli.
  2. Challenge Cognitive Distortions: Analyze the validity of your fears using c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T) principles. Identify and challenge cognitive distortions, such as catastrophizing or overgeneralization, that may amplify your anxieties. This process involves actively questioning the evidence supporting your fear-based beliefs, promoting a more rational perspective.
  3. Implement Incremental Goal Setting: Employ the principles of gradual exposure, a cornerstone of anxiety management. Decompose overwhelming fears into smaller, manageable goals, following a hierarchical approach. This strategy, consistent with the principles of behavior modification, facilitates gradual desensitization and builds self-efficacy through repeated success experiences.
  4. Harness the Power of Visualization and Mental Rehearsal: Utilize mental imagery techniques to simulate successful navigation of fear-inducing situations. This approach draws upon the principles of imagery rehearsal therapy, promoting emotional regulation and enhancing performance through mental practice.
  5. Cultivate a Supportive Ecosystem: Build a strong support network comprising family, friends, mentors, or professional coaches. This network provides emotional support and encouragement, crucial for navigating challenging situations and maintaining motivation. This aligns with the principles of social support and its impact on stress management.
  6. Reframe Setbacks as Opportunities for Learning: Embrace a growth mindset that views failures as valuable learning experiences. Analyze mistakes, identify areas for improvement, and adapt your approach. This perspective fosters resilience and prevents setbacks from undermining self-efficacy, aligning with principles of self-regulated learning.
  7. Prioritize Holistic Well-being: Cultivate self-care practices that include adequate sleep, regular exercise, and mindfulness techniques. This approach contributes to stress reduction and enhances overall well-being, creating a foundation for successfully managing fear and anxiety. This strategy is supported by research in positive psychology and stress management.
  8. Establish Measurable and Achievable Goals: Set specific, measurable, achievable, relevant, and time-bound (SMART) goals. This approach provides clarity, direction, and a sense of accomplishment with each milestone reached, promoting motivation and persistence.
  9. Reinforce Positive Achievements: Regularly acknowledge and celebrate your progress, reinforcing positive self-perception and enhancing motivation. This aligns with the principles of operant conditioning, where positive reinforcement strengthens desired behaviors.
  10. Seek Professional Guidance: Consider professional support from a therapist or coach if fears significantly impact daily life. Professional guidance offers tailored strategies and tools for addressing deep-seated anxieties, potentially utilizing evidence-based therapies like CBT or Exposure and Response Prevention.
  11. Engage in Calculated Risk-Taking: Actively seek opportunities to step outside your comfort zone through calculated risk-taking. This approach promotes personal growth and builds resilience through experience, aligning with the concept of the “optimal challenge” in achievement motivation theory.
  12. Learn from Role Models and Mentors: Seek inspiration from individuals who have successfully overcome their fears. Learning from their experiences provides insights and strengthens self-belief. This approach aligns with social learning theory, highlighting the importance of observational learning and modeling.
  13. Embrace Uncertainty and Adaptability: Develop a mindset that embraces ambiguity and uncertainty, recognizing life’s unpredictable nature. This cultivates flexibility and adaptability, crucial for navigating unexpected challenges and setbacks.
  14. Practice Reflective Self-Assessment: Regularly reflect on your progress, identifying areas of strength and areas needing further development. This self-awareness strengthens self-regulation and promotes continuous growth.
  15. Cultivate a Growth Mindset: Embrace lifelong learning and continuous self-improvement. Continuously seek new challenges and opportunities for personal and professional growth. This commitment to ongoing development fosters resilience and enhances self-efficacy over time.

Self-Esteem and Academic Achievement: A Powerful Connection

The Profound Impact of Self-Esteem on Academic Achievement

Self-esteem serves as a cornerstone for academic success, significantly influencing a student’s motivation, resilience, and overall performance. A strong sense of self-worth acts as a catalyst, empowering individuals to overcome challenges and strive for excellence. Conversely, low self-esteem can create significant obstacles, hindering academic progress and potential.

The relationship between self-esteem and academic achievement is multifaceted. Students with high self-esteem are more likely to set ambitious goals, demonstrate persistence in the face of setbacks, and actively engage in their learning. This proactive approach translates to increased effort, improved study habits, and a greater willingness to seek help when needed. They approach challenges with a growth mindset, viewing mistakes as opportunities for learning and improvement, rather than as indicators of personal failure.

In contrast, low self-esteem can manifest as self-doubt, fear of failure, and a reluctance to take risks. These negative thought patterns can lead to procrastination, avoidance of challenging tasks, and decreased participation in class. Students struggling with low self-esteem may also be less likely to seek help from teachers or peers, further hindering their academic progress. The impact extends beyond academic performance; it influences social interactions and overall well-being.

Building and maintaining healthy self-esteem is a continuous process that requires conscious effort and self-compassion. Surrounding oneself with supportive individuals, celebrating accomplishments (no matter how small), and practicing self-care are crucial steps. Positive self-talk, focusing on strengths, and reframing negative thoughts are also essential components of building resilience and confidence.

The impact of self-esteem extends beyond the classroom. A strong sense of self-worth fosters positive relationships with peers and teachers, encouraging collaboration and open communication. Students with high self-esteem are better equipped to handle criticism constructively, viewing feedback as an opportunity for growth rather than a personal attack. This ability to process constructive criticism is invaluable for continuous improvement.

Consider the contrasting experiences of two hypothetical students: One, confident and self-assured, embraces challenges and actively seeks opportunities for learning. The other, plagued by self-doubt, avoids challenging tasks and struggles to overcome setbacks. The difference in their academic outcomes is often directly linked to their respective levels of self-esteem.

The benefits of high self-esteem extend far beyond the academic realm. Employers highly value self-assured individuals who can effectively manage stress, handle criticism, and demonstrate a growth mindset. Nurturing self-esteem during academic years provides a solid foundation for future career success and overall well-being.

Parents, educators, and mentors play a pivotal role in fostering healthy self-esteem in students. Creating a supportive environment where effort is praised, mistakes are viewed as learning opportunities, and individual strengths are celebrated is paramount. Encouraging participation in extracurricular activities, hobbies, and volunteer work can further boost self-esteem by providing opportunities for skill development and social connection.

Boost Self-Confidence Through Emotional Intelligence

Unlocking Success: The Powerful Synergy of Self-Confidence and Emotional Intelligence

The journey to personal and professional fulfillment is often paved with challenges. Navigating these complexities requires a robust foundation, built upon two crucial pillars: self-confidence and emotional intelligence. These aren’t merely desirable traits; they are interconnected strengths that amplify each other, creating a powerful synergy for growth and success. As a self-confidence and self-esteem expert, I’ll explore this vital connection.

Emotional intelligence encompasses the ability to understand and manage your own emotions while simultaneously recognizing and empathizing with the feelings of others. It’s about possessing emotional self-awareness, utilizing that awareness to navigate social situations effectively, and harnessing your emotional responses to achieve your goals. This involves recognizing the subtle nuances of human interaction and responding appropriately.

Self-confidence, conversely, is the unwavering belief in your own capabilities and judgment. It’s the inner assurance that stems from a positive self-image and the trust in your ability to overcome obstacles. It empowers you to take calculated risks, pursue ambitious goals, and confidently navigate the uncertainties of life. It’s not about arrogance, but a grounded belief in your potential.

The relationship between these two qualities is symbiotic. High emotional intelligence significantly enhances self-confidence. When you possess a strong understanding of your emotions, you’re better equipped to handle adversity. Setbacks, for example, are viewed not as insurmountable defeats, but as valuable learning opportunities. This resilience fosters self-belief and builds a robust sense of self-worth.

Consider a scenario where you make a mistake at work. Someone with high emotional intelligence acknowledges the error, learns from it, and moves forward without allowing self-doubt to consume them. This ability to adapt and learn strengthens their self-confidence, showcasing their emotional maturity and resilience.

Conversely, a lack of emotional intelligence can hinder self-confidence. Individuals struggling to regulate their emotions may experience increased self-doubt and anxiety. This can lead to difficulty in interpersonal relationships and decreased ability to effectively navigate challenging situations, further impacting self-esteem and confidence.

Cultivating emotional intelligence is a powerful tool for bolstering self-confidence. By enhancing your self-awareness – understanding the triggers behind your emotional responses – you can address underlying insecurities and build a more positive self-perception. This improved self-understanding empowers you to make more conscious and effective decisions.

Moreover, emotional intelligence facilitates smoother social interactions. It equips you with the skills to communicate assertively, manage conflicts constructively, and build strong, supportive relationships. These positive interactions further reinforce self-confidence and create a sense of belonging and validation.

To develop your emotional intelligence, embrace self-reflection. Regularly analyze your emotional responses in various situations. This practice fosters self-awareness, enabling better emotional regulation and more confident decision-making. Active listening and empathy are equally crucial. By truly hearing others and understanding their perspectives, you not only strengthen your relationships but also broaden your understanding of human emotions, enhancing your own emotional intelligence.

Remember, both self-confidence and emotional intelligence are skills that are developed and refined over time. They require consistent effort, self-reflection, and a commitment to personal growth. The rewards, however, are substantial – leading to improved relationships, increased resilience, and enhanced success in both personal and professional spheres.

The benefits extend significantly into the professional world. In leadership roles, high emotional intelligence fosters a supportive and motivating environment, while self-confidence empowers decisive action and strategic risk-taking. Businesses thrive on individuals who can manage their emotions effectively, communicate clearly, and adapt to change – qualities directly linked to emotional intelligence and self-confidence.

Career success hinges, to a large extent, on these crucial attributes. Employers recognize the value of individuals who possess emotional maturity, strong communication skills, and the ability to navigate complex situations with grace and composure. These traits are key indicators of high emotional intelligence and a strong sense of self-confidence.
